Core Viewpoint - The Chinese government emphasizes the importance of non-discrimination and free trade principles to maintain an open and cooperative international environment, especially in light of rising trade protectionism that poses risks to global poverty reduction and development efforts [1] Group 1: Economic Contributions and Policies - China has maintained a contribution rate of approximately 30% to global economic growth in recent years [1] - The Chinese government plans to adopt more proactive macroeconomic policies to achieve its annual growth targets amidst a complex external environment [1] - China has implemented zero-tariff treatment for products from all least developed countries with which it has established diplomatic relations, demonstrating its commitment to reform and opening up [1] Group 2: International Cooperation - The Chinese government calls on international organizations like the World Bank to advocate for non-discrimination and free trade principles [1] - China expresses willingness to further open its market to share its vast market potential with the world, aiming for mutual benefits and win-win outcomes [1]
